Biodiversity of lichens, including a world-wide analysis of checklist data based on Takhtajan’s floristic regions

摘要

The similarity of lichenized fungal species composition among the 35 floristic regions recognized by Takhtajan was calculated, based on checklists of 132 geographical units and a first draft of a global checklist of lichens and allied fungi (which lists 18,882 species) to assess biogeographic and biodiversity patters of lichenized fungi. A nearest-neighbour cluster analysis of pair-wise comparisons of species composition data (Jaccard index of similarity) from these geographical units is presented. Four main geographical regions were identified: holarctic, subantarctic/Australian, oceanian, and pantropical. Possible changes of the global species number caused by increasing availability of molecular data are discussed. A prospect on future developments of lichen biodiversity research is provided.
